How to Make Eye-Wrinkle Cream Naturally

Things You'll Need

  • 3 tsp jojoba oil
  • 3 tsp apricot-kernel oil
  • 1 tsp beeswax
  • 5 tsp rose water
  • 5 drops carrot-seed essential oil
  • 1/4 tsp borax

Instructions

    • 1

      Placing jojoba oil, apricot-kernel oil and the beeswax into a small saucepan. Heat on a very low setting and be careful not to simmer.

    • 2

      Remove from heat and stir mixture to blend smoothly.

    • 3

      In a different small saucepan place rose water and heat, while heating place borax and stir until borax is completely dissolved. Remove from heat.

    • 4

      Placing the oil mixture into an ice-bath, whisk rapidly while drizzling the water mixture. The cream will steadily set.

    • 5

      Once cream is cool you will then mix in the carrot-seed oil.

    • 6

      Place finished cream into a clean 2oz cosmetic jar for storage.
      The cream will last for about a 1 month in a cool room temperature setting, it will last for 2 months if refrigerated.

Tips & Warnings

  • When you are applying your cream use a clean tool such as a q-tip, small spatula, etc to avoid bacterias entering into cream which can cause infections.

  • If you wear contact lens, it is best to apply cream sparingly and let soak into your skin at least 10-15 minutes before putting on lens. Extra cream can cause your lens to fog up.
